Essay: When you choose to be assertive, you won't always get everything you want. With that in mind, why should you still choose to communicate assertively? Provide two reasons. Student Answer: It shows that you know how to stand your ground while being respectful towards the other person. You still get your wants, needs, and thoughts out instead of keeping them to yourself and not communicating. |
